  3. 1 day ago · 08/15/2024. Six Flags. Six Flags Great America will be adding a five-inversion dive roller coaster with a 96-degree first drop next year. The coaster, called Wrath of Rakshasa, will be 180 feet tall with a 171-foot first drop and maximum speed of 67 mph over 3,239 feet of track.
